About Bethesda
Living in Bethesda, MD
Despite being so close to Washington, DC, Bethesda has its own character and an abundance of shops, restaurants, and bars. The area known as 'Downtown Bethesda' is home to the two major restaurant districts in the area, Bethesda Row and Woodmont Triangle.
Bethesda is well known as a wealthy, upscale community. Many residents commute into Washington D.C. for work, either by car or on the metro which has two stops on the Red Line called Bethesda station, and Medical Center which is found only .7 miles from 'Downtown Bethesda'.
For those who enjoy outdoor activities, Bethesda has enough running, biking, and hiking trails to appease your appetite. In fact, the Capital Crescent Trail runs through Bethesda and provides easy trail access to Georgetown.
Real Estate prices reflect the affluent and upscale nature of the community.
